The Dolphins You Might See

Most sightings involve common species like Bottlenose, Spinner, Rissos, and Long-Beaked Common Dolphins. Sightings are reported to be highly successful most days, with many travelers noting they saw dolphins close to the boat. What species of dolphins might I see?
Expect to see Rissos Dolphins, Common Bottlenose Dolphins, Spinner Dolphins, and Long-Beaked Common Dolphins.

Will I see dolphins every day?
Most days, there’s a high success rate for dolphin sightings, but it depends on weather conditions and the day’s marine activity.
